In 2014, the Heldrich Center worked with New Jersey City University (NJCU) on a project designed to inform the development of the internship program and curriculum review in NJCU’s new business department. The goal of this effort was to help NJCU obtain data and information to better align curricula and internship programming with the local labor market. The project worked to help strategically analyze data on the industries, jobs, and skills in high demand in the Jersey City area; identified industries that have employed large numbers of NJCU graduates in recent years, with a focus on identifying the impact of internships on student employment outcomes; and identified best practices in college internship programs.
